One of the most luxurious yet traditional properties in Edinburgh, the Scotsman Hotel is housed in the former offices of The Scotsman newspaper, which inhabited the building for nearly a century. The lobby is appointed in a classical style, the doorman and concierge ensuring a warm welcome. Throughout the building you will find over 860 pieces of original art ranging from old oil paintings to modern works. The hotel is non smoking throughout.
The hotel’s North Bridge Brasserie & Bar occupies The Scotsman newspaper’s former marble reception hall and access to it is through the building’s original main door. The hotel also boasts excellent leisure facilities (The Cow Shed) in the form of a 16 metre stainless steel swimming pool and a huge air-conditioned gym, as well as sauna and steam rooms, relaxation area, spa treatment rooms, an aerobic studio and a small bar. Guests arriving by train may use the Market Street entrance and take the lift to the lobby.
